copyright

UK/ˈkɒp.raɪt/US/ˈkɑː.pɚˌraɪt/CO·PY·right

Band 5-6speakingtask2

the legal right that protects an author's or creator's original work from being copied or used without permission

Examples

The song is protected by copyright, so you can't use it in your video without permission.

She registered the copyright to make sure her novel couldn't be copied.

Photographers often keep the copyright even after selling a print.
